Abstract

The article presents a historiographic analysis of the problem of the digital information and bibliographic resource “Pedagogues of Ukraine and the World” of the V. Sukhomlynskyі State Scientific and Educational Library of Ukraine in the context of open science. The relevance of the investigation is justified by the importance of a holistic consideration of the Ukrainian scientistsє works dedicated to various aspects of functioning of the specified resource, which would enable determination of promising areas for further study. The concepts of pedagogical historiography, pedagogical biography and digital pedagogical biography have been updated in the context of dissemination of digital pedagogical biographical knowledge. The importance of the electronic resource for the popularization of pedagogical biographical knowledge has been emphasized, which, in addition, is openly accessible and, due to this, contributes to the implementation of the National Open Science Plan and the Concept for the Development of Open Science in the National Academy of Educational Sciences of Ukraine for 2024–2030. The Ukrainian scientists’ works on the resource under consideration have been selected, systematized and classified according to several criteria: the language of publication; the types of publications in which these materials were published; thematic focus. The results obtained have been visualized and presented in the corresponding graphs. The prevalence of Ukrainian-language articles has been found out; to publish the conducted investigations, the authors give preference to Ukrainian professional scientific editions of Category “B”. According to the thematic focus, all the discovered works are conditionally divided into four groups: publications that cover the digital resource in general; articles where the resource is mentioned in passing in the context of the issues studied by the authors; materials dedicated to a specific page of the resource; works where several pages are presented, united by a common feature. It has been established that the third group is the most numerous The prospects for further research have been identified, which consist in studying conference materials and theses of Ukrainian scientists on various aspects of functioning of the electronic resource “Pedagogues of Ukraine and the World”, as well as foreign scientists’ works on technologies of creation, content and approaches to dissemination of digital biographical resources in the information space.
